Southern Pacific Brewing was named after the Southern Pacific railroad that ran through San Francisco in the early 1900s. The restaurant and brewery are set in a 10,000-square foot warehouse that has been renovated into an expansive, bright space with an upper mezzanine and outdoor patio.
Serving primarily American cuisine, Southern Pacific Brewing also has an extensive collection of beers made on premises in its 15-barrel mechanical system brewery. The menu has lunch and dinner options such as chicken quesadillas, burgers, yam and bacon pizza and baked cast iron mac Ôn cheese to name only a few. Southern Pacific Brewing also offers vegetarian options.
